> > FreeBSD team, > > I am having problems mounting my filesystem after moving the > drive from slave to master, the old location was, > '/dev/ad1s1a', and the device is now called 'ad0'. >
I can tell you what the problem is, I just don't know exactly how to fix it. I believe it is your /etc/fstab file. All the entries that had ad1xxx now need to be ad0xxx. If you have any interaction at all (ie, it asks you for a boot prompt, you might be able to boot to device ad0s1a, manually mount the slice, edit fstab and reboot.
